Kano REC, Family Killed in Fire Mishap
Mikhail Abdullahi, Resident Electoral Commissioner of Kano State and three other members of his family have died in a mysterious fire that allegedly started early Friday morning. Kano Blast Claims More Than 70 Lives
Sunday’s bomb explosion in Kano, Nigeria’s second largest city, has been said to have claimed more than 70 lives. Eye witnesses say the blast, which emanated from a car bomb, occurred at about 10pm, Sunday, May 18 in Sabongari area of kano, an area mostly inhabited by people from the southern part of Nigeria.
